Product reviews:
BMC TeamMachine SLR03 105 - BikeRadar bmc teammachine slr03 price
bmc teammachine slr03 price
Louis
2025-06-03 iphone 11 Pro
BMC Teammachine SLR03 review - BikeRadar bmc teammachine slr03 price
bmc teammachine slr03 price
Steward
2025-05-29 iphone 7 Plus
BMC Teammachine SLR03 105 2016 bmc teammachine slr03 price
bmc teammachine slr03 price
Norton
2025-06-01 iphone 6s Plus
BMC Teammachine SLR03 Tiagra 2017 Road bmc teammachine slr03 price
bmc teammachine slr03 price